Greenville Woman Facing Felony Drug Possession Charge After May 16th Booking


A Greenville woman is facing a felony drug possession charge in Mercer County Common Pleas Court.

According to court documents, Elizabeth M. Craw is charged with aggravated possession of drugs, a fifth degree felony. The complaint alleges the drug involved was methamphetamine.

An affidavit filed in the case says a Celina Police officer conducted a traffic stop after observing a vehicle fail to properly signal and fail to stop behind the stop bar at a stop sign near North Ash Street and East Blake Street in Celina.

According to the affidavit, a K9 was brought to the scene and alerted to the presence of drugs. A small bag was located during the investigation, and a field test was conducted on the contents. The affidavit states the substance tested positive for methamphetamine and weighed approximately two grams.

A state bond request listed bond at $50,000 with conditions including no alcohol or drugs of abuse, random testing, participation in the probation department’s drug screening call in program, and no violations of federal, state or local laws.

Court documents also show a warrant was issued and later returned after Craw was arrested on May 18th.
